About The Artist

Bold expression, textural richness, and earthy elements define the work of eco-fashion designer and fiber artist Aileen Woods, founder of Rustik Rich Designs. A self-taught visionary from St. Louis, she blends traditional craftsmanship with modern artistry, creating wearable and functional works that evoke cultural connection and grounded beauty. Guided by ancestral wisdom and sustainability, Aileen transforms reclaimed textiles, foraged wood, and found objects into contemporary art that honors the human–nature bond. Her process—rooted in repair, reclamation, and endurance—reflects her belief that imperfection and resilience are forms of strength. Each design carries the quiet pulse of nature, embodying a harmony that is raw, soulful, and beautifully alive.
